We’re thrilled to share that our own Dr. Lauri Jensen-Campbell, Executive VP of Research and Innovation, won the Best Academic Poster Award at this year’s Conference on Crimes Against Women!

Dr. Jensen-Campbell’s poster introduced the development of our Texas Assessment of Dominant Aggressor (TXADA), a tool designed to support safer, more informed responses to domestic violence calls. Her research focuses on helping law enforcement and criminal justice professionals better identify the primary aggressor in intimate partner violence (IPV) cases.

What is TXADA?
The Texas Assessment of Dominant Aggressor (TXADA) is being developed by The Archway in collaboration with the RAND Corporation. This tool is designed to help law enforcement and the criminal justice system more accurately identify the dominant aggressor in an abusive relationship.

TXADA will include:
• A tool for officers responding on scene
• A tool for detectives and investigators handling cases

It’s currently in a nationwide research phase, with departments across the country helping test and refine it in real-world settings.

What is Expert Witness Guild?
In the courtroom, survivors often face harmful myths and misconceptions about abuse. The Expert Witness Guild exists to bring clarity and context when it matters most.

The Guild provides court-qualified experts for felony-level IPV cases in Tarrant County and beyond. These experts don’t advocate for either side - they help educate the court on the realities and complexities of abuse.
